About Lyndhurst
Lyndhurst is a five-bedroom detached house in Suton, Wymondham, Wymondham (NR18 9JL). It has a recorded floor area of 280 m² (around 3014 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1950-1966 and council tax band C. The latest certificate (March 2017) shows a D (score 64),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. When first surveyed in June 2012 the rating was E, the property has climbed 1 band since. Between certificates, roof efficiency went from Good to Very Good, window efficiency went from Average to Good and hot-water efficiency went from Poor to Average; while main heating dropped from Average to Poor. The recommended improvements would push it to C (score 72). Main heating runs on oil. Other recorded features include notable views and attached land beyond the plot. Period features are noted in the property record. Records show the property has been extended at some point in its history.
At 280 m² the property is well over the postcode median (86 m² across 8 EPCs), placing it in the larger end of the local stock. One planning record on file: an extension approved in 2013. Past consents include an extension,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ved. Last changed hands 9 years ago, in October 2017. Across 2012–2017, sale prices on this property compounded at 23.7%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£671,000 is 17.7% above the 2017 sale price.
